The coating composition typically includes 1-3% aluminum and 1-3% magnesium in a zinc matrix for low-aluminum variants (ZM120/ZM150), or 5-11% aluminum and 2-3% magnesium for medium-aluminum variants (ZM310/ZM3000) [3]. This ternary alloy system creates a synergistic protective mechanism: magnesium forms a dense, stable corrosion product layer; aluminum enhances barrier protection; and zinc provides cathodic (sacrificial) protection to the underlying steel substrate.
ZM Coating Type Classification and Characteristics
| Coating Type | Aluminum Content | Magnesium Content | Corrosion Resistance | Cost Level | Primary Applications |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| Low-Aluminum (ZM120/ZM150) | 1-3% | 1-3% | 2-5x HDG | Medium | General construction, indoor applications |
| Medium-Aluminum (ZM310/ZM3000) | 5-11% | 2-3% | 5-10x HDG | Medium-High | Solar brackets, automotive, outdoor structures |
| High-Aluminum (55% Al-Zn-Mg) | 50-55% | 0.5-2% | 10-20x HDG | High | Marine environments, coastal infrastructure, chemical plants |
